THURSDAY, May 1, 2025 (HealthDay News) — Addressing nursing understaffing improves outcomes for hospitalized patients, according to a study published online April 29 in BMJ Quality & Safety. Christina Saville, from the University of Southampton in the United Kingdom, and colleagues assessed whether hospital investment in nursing staff, to eliminate understaffing, is cost-effective.
